Dinky Toys 38E Armstrong Siddeley Coupé
Armstrong Siddeley by Dinky Toys, No. 38E. Light grey, deep blue seating, light blue wheels. Export issue. Excellent plus/never boxed individually. From The Cologne Collection. QDT starting bid £50. Please note that QDT apply 12.5% buyer's commission.
Notes
Issued between 1950-55, this export issue model has a light grey paint finish, blue seats, black steering wheel, and a black painted baseplate. Export issue with blue ridged wheels on button-ended axles. Original windscreen is intact. Well-shaped smooth black tyres.
Several marks to the original paint finish.
